Biology (plants and animals)
Source: Google Books: CRC World Dictionary (Regional names)Centurakam in India is the name of a plant defined with Carthamus tinctorius in various botanical sources. This page contains potential references in Ayurveda, modern medicine, and other folk traditions or local practices.
